Kiln Dried Firewood: The Superior Choice for Burning

When it comes to comfort and burning power, properly dried firewood stands out as the best option. Unlike green wood, which can squander valuable energy and produce a sooty fire, kiln-dried logs offer a brighter burn. The procedure of kiln-drying eliminates most of the dampness, resulting in improved warmth and less smoke production. This means easier lighting, minimal creosote build-up in your stack, and a truly more satisfying fireside experience . Understanding Hardwood Firewood Types & Their Burning Qualities Selecting the ideal fuel for your fireplace can drastically change your comfort and the overall experience . Hardwoods, such as white oak , maple , green ash, birch , and shagbark hickory , generally provide longer burning properties compared to softwoods. They tend to combust more slowly , producing increased heat and a extended combustion period. Yet , some variety has its unique benefits ; for instance, hickory is known for its impressive heat, while ash delivers a relatively clean burn. Proper curing – reducing the dampness to around 20% – is vital for all hardwood types to guarantee optimal burning efficiency .
